Amanda Sherry is the Director of Marketing at a Microsoft Gold partner, Western Computer, with a passion for showcasing the transformative power of data in the dynamic world of Microsoft solutions and marketing. With over 15 years of marketing experience and a Master's of Science in Public Communications, Amanda brings a unique blend of creativity and analytical prowess to the table.

In this episode, you will learn

  • The most polarizing beliefs in marketing today, and how do they impact brand strategy and customer engagement
  • Finding the right balance between being bold and polarizing, without alienating a significant portion of your target audience
  • Misconceptions about SEO in the marketing world and the reality behind effective SEO strategies
  • How can SEO be effectively integrated into marketing strategies that may be considered polarizing
  • Emerging trends in SEO and digital marketing that will shape the future of how companies market their products and services, especially in contexts that may involve polarizing approaches
